The global market for Timber Wrap Films was estimated to be worth US$ 857 million in 2024 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 1116 million by 2031 with a CAGR of 3.8% during the forecast period 2025-2031.

Timber Wrap Films are a compelling packaging solution that ensures timber amid shipment and storage during transportation and storage. The film prevents finished goods from getting soiled, damp or attacked by mould.
The global Timber Wrap Films market has shown steady growth in recent years, driven by rising demand for protective packaging in the timber and lumber industries. These films serve a critical role in shielding timber products from environmental elements such as moisture, UV radiation, and mechanical damage during storage and transportation. As sustainability becomes a key concern, manufacturers are also working on developing recyclable and eco-friendly alternatives, which are expected to shape future market trends.
Geographically, the production of timber wrap films is heavily concentrated in a few key regions-Europe, North America, Asia, and Australia/New Zealand-which together account for approximately 91.49% of global output. Among these, Europe leads the market, contributing nearly 48.79% of the global production. The dominance of Europe is attributed to its well-established timber processing industry, particularly in Scandinavia and Central Europe, alongside stringent environmental standards that promote high-quality packaging solutions. North America and Asia also represent significant manufacturing hubs, supplying both domestic and export markets.
Looking ahead, the timber wrap films market is likely to be influenced by trends such as product customization, improved film durability, and sustainability innovations. Market players are expected to focus on lightweight, tear-resistant, and recyclable film materials to meet evolving industry standards and environmental regulations. Furthermore, the growth of international timber trade will continue to drive demand for efficient and protective packaging, keeping the market on a positive trajectory through the rest of the decade.
